CP3 Explaining Kerr’s Infamous Fake Laugh Goes Viral After Swap

Warriors new veteran guard Chris Paul will forever be linked to coach Steve Kerr thanks to a viral clip from a few years ago.

During the Warriors’ 116-108 loss to the Houston Rockets on January 20, 2018, Paul made eye contact with Kerr as he returned to his bench. Paul seemed to laugh, but when Kerr turned around, Paul’s face went from smile to grim.

This interaction instantly became a viral meme.

Paul explained the moment on his Instagram Live while the NBA was on hiatus in April 2020. His quote resurfaced in recent days after Golden State acquired him in a trade from the Washington Wizards.

“Why did I pretend to laugh at Steve Kerr? Because it wasn’t funny.

The pre-trade rivalry runs deep between Paul and the Warriors. They have met three times in the playoffs, with Paul and the Los Angeles Clippers sending home the Warriors in 2014, and Golden State finishing its season twice with the Rockets.

When Paul, one of the greatest point guards of his generation, was poised to win championships, the Warriors got in his way. And now he joins the last chapters of the dynasty in the Bay in search of that elusive title.
